Police Inspector Masroor Ahmad Wani succumbs month after injured in Srinagar militant attack

SRINAGAR (KIMS) — A Jammu and Kashmir Police Inspector Masroor Ahmad Wani, who was injured in a militant attack in Srinagar on October 29 has succumbed to his injuries on Thursday.

He succumbed to his injures at All India Institute of Medical Sciences (AIIMS), in New Delhi.

Masroor Ahmad Wani, an Inspector in Jammu and Kashmir Police was injured after he was fired upon and shot at by militants in Eidgah area of Srinagar city on October 29.

He was playing Cricket with locals at Eidgah ground when the incident happened.

Soon after the incident, Masroor was shifted to Sher-i-Kashmir Institute of Medical Sciences (SKIMS), Soura for treatment.

Later, he was shifted to All India Institute of Medical Sciences (AIIMS), in New Delhi for specialized treatment, however he succumbed today. — (KIMS)
